        From Section 17: Conflicts of interests (b) Firewall between Promoters and Managers.
        *
        (1) In General. ---It is unlawful for ---
        A) a promoter to have a direct or indirect financial interest in the management of a boxer; or
        B) a manager----
        (i) to have a direct or indirect financial interest in the promotion of a boxer; or
        (ii) to be employed by or receive compensation or other benefits from a promoter, except for amounts received as consideration under the manager’s contract with the boxer.


        He's referred to as an adviser, which is a smart way to avoid having to be licensed by an athletic commission and to skirt the Muhammad Ali Boxing Reform Act. It's illegal in the U.S. to serve as a promoter and a manager, though Haymon does both.

                A "manager" has a fiduciary duty to the fighters he represents. Therefore, it is impossible for a manager to adequately represent BOTH sides of a fight, since technically every dollar negotiated for "Fighter A" comes at the expense of "Fighter B" and vice versa.......
